Key Highlights
- You will provide support via email on a daily basis to our rapidly growing therapist network, in order to ensure they are always well-equipped to provide high-quality clinical care to our members.
- You will act as a point of escalation for complex customer and therapist questions to ensure quality Improvement, and you will organize cross-functional teams as needed to resolve any escalations.
- You will be accountable for auditing qualitative, quantitative, and/or episodic data and provide fair, actionable, and constructive clinical feedback to therapists.
- You will monitor the clinical capabilities and relevant work experience of therapists applying to be part of the BetterHelp platform
- You will proactively conduct outreach and maintain productive communications with therapists to get feedback, improve satisfaction, and prevent churn.
